释义 | Reconstructionism[ ree-kuhn-struhk-shuh-niz-uhm ] / ˌri kənˈstrʌk ʃəˌnɪz əm / nouna 20th-century movement among U.S. Jews, founded by Rabbi Mordecai M. Kaplan, advocating that Judaism, being a culture and way of life as well as a religion, is in sum a religious civilization requiring constant adaptation to contemporary conditions so that Jews can identify more readily and meaningfully with the Jewish community.
